Select Hero Select All Select All - Hero And that works for me (not high level play at all). for WASD games I use POIL for right, up, left, and down respectively. I keep most abilities/spells on the ability side of the layout (since I mostly play Sc2 and this is easiest for me) even though its not optimal for most games. For games without control groups, I use the CG side of the layout for menus and such things to keep things consistent for my Sc2 play. | ||
